APL v Alinta: Government will appeal Takeovers Panel jurisdiction decision

The Treasurer and the Attorney-General have announced that the Government will apply to the High Court for special leave to
appeal the decision of the Full Federal Court in APL v Alinta.

The Court, by majority, held that section 657A(2)(b) of the Corporations Act 2001 is invalid on the ground that it confers judicial power upon the Takeovers Panel contrary to the Australian Constitution.

UPDATE 25 June 2007: special leave granted

UPDATE 14 December 2007: appeal allowed
